I am a new BB developer and have written my first application. I have noticed many people asking for different calculators here in the forums and figured this was something I could do for a first time application. The application is graphically simple and functional.

I do not have a fancy website or anything as of the moment. I have made the application available for OTA installation. It can be found by clicking here --> BLUU BB Development.

I would appreciate constructive criticism, as well as, any thoughts or suggestions as to what can be done to improve upon this application. It has been tested on Storm OS 4.7.0.109 as well as the Eclipse Storm simulator.

Updates:

0.3.73
  • Corrected the clear function in the Tip calculator.
0.3.74
  • Changed user input labels on the Tip calculator.
  • "Amount of Bill" is now "Bill Amount".
  • "Tax on Bill" is now "Bill Tax (optional)".
  • The tax field is only necessary if you want to calculate a tip using the bill amount without tax (sub-total).

I agree to some extent that graphics are important for applications to be successful. Generally though, graphics for BB's have not been this way. Apps for BB's are more utilitarian first and then graphics. Considering this is my first application, I had to start somewhere. I am getting the coding part down, I think graphics though require a bit of artistic talent, which I don't I feel I come up short on. I plan on giving it a go though.
